30 Inch of Mercury (32 °F) to Newton per Square Meter Conversion Details
The inch of mercury (32 °f) (inHg (32 °F)) and newton per square meter (N/m²) are both units of pressure. To convert between them, a precise conversion factor is required.
Inch of Mercury (32 °F) to Newton per Square Meter Conversion Formula
One inch of mercury (32 °f) is equal to 3386.38 newton per square meter.
Manual Calculation to Convert 30 inhg (32 °f) to n/m²
To convert 30 inch of mercury (32 °f) to newton per square meter, multiply the value by the conversion factor: 3386.38. As one inch of mercury (32 °f) is equal to 3386.38 newton per square meter, therefore,
30 inhg (32 °f) x 3386.38 = 101591.4 newton per square meter
So, 30 inch of mercury (32 °f) = 101591.4 newton per square meter
